The official name for this place is the Karuizawa Prince Hotel Snow Resort (often called Prince Snow Park Karuizawa), located in Nagano Prefecture. It is quite crowded on this day compared to the last time we visited last 2020 (pandemic season, so not much crowd).

This snow park is known for artificial snowmaking, ensuring consistent conditions even with low natural snowfall. But it snowed hard yesterday, we got the powdery type of snow perfect for playing! π This is a beginner-friendly resort with gentle slopes and wide runs.

This park is suitable for first-time skiers, families, and children. They offer ski & snowboard lessons, including English-friendly options during peak seasons. They have a dedicated kidsβ snow play area (snow tubing, sledding, play zones). Rental equipment available for all ages. You can even rent the snow clothes so you don’t have to bring yours which is a very good help with traveling light. Easy access and minimal travel from Tokyo make it popular for day trips.

This has always been our favorite snow park. You can ski in the morning and shop in the afternoon at the adjacent outlet mall, very unique among Japanese ski resorts.
